The LSB Theorem Implies the KKM Lemma

Authors: Gwen Spencer, Francis Edward Su Edit this on Wikidata


Publication date: 10 August 2007

Published in: The American Mathematical Monthly (Search for Journal in Brave)

Abstract: We prove the lemma of Knaster-Kuratowski-Mazurkiewicz as a consequence of the Lusternik-Schnirelman-Borsuk theorem.
